How We Notify and Obtain Consent From Parents For the Collection of Personally Identifiable Information About Their Children Under the Age of 13
Yoursphere has partnered with NetIDme, a company specializing in Internet identity verification, to assist in the process of verifying parental identity, conducting background checks to screen against registered sex offenders, and obtaining parental consent to allow their children, including children under the age of 13, to become a member of Yoursphere. Prior to allowing any prospective member, including children under the age of 13, to sign up for Yoursphere Services, we will request that child provide us with certain non-personally identifiable information, including their first name, date of birth (for purposes of confirming age and the need to obtain parental consent), and email address of their parent. Upon receipt of this information, Yoursphere will send the parent an email with information about Yoursphere and what their child will be able to do as a member of this social networking site exclusively for youth through the age of 18. Included in this email will be a link to this Policy and Yoursphere Terms of Use, as well as instructions the parent must follow to provide further information about him or herself for identity verification and to consent to and provide for their child's subscription to Yoursphere Services. Yoursphere will require that the parent provide us with their first and last name, date of birth, mailing address, and either the last four digits of their social security number or their driver's license number.
Immediately after Yoursphere and/or its agent receives the parent's information and consent, Yoursphere, through NetIDme, will confirm that parent's information and identification through its proprietary screening process utilizing multiple databases. As part of this process, Yoursphere intends to verify: (i) that the parent is a real person; and (ii) that the parent is not a registered sex offender. Yoursphere will not allow any youth, including a child over the age of 12, access to the Yoursphere community until his/her membership has been activated through this process. The parental consent will authorize the collection, use, and disclosure, as applicable, pursuant to the terms of this Policy, of personal information and the subsequent use of that information before that information is ever collected from a child. To be considered "verifiable" parental consent under COPPA, Yoursphere will require that the parent provide their consent employing one or any combination of the following methods:
- Print, fill out, sign and mail or fax back a form provided to the parent in the initial authorization email;
- Provide their credit card information in connection with payment for their child's subscription to Yoursphere services;
- Call the toll-free telephone number provided in the initial authorization email, staffed by trained Yoursphere personnel; or
- Provide consent via email, so long as the email contains a valid digital signature and the parent's phone or fax number or mailing address in the reply email, so that Yoursphere can follow up to confirm consent via telephone, fax, or postal mail.

Third-Party Ad Servers
Most advertisements you see on the Site are served to your web browser by Yoursphere. However, Yoursphere allows other companies, called ad networks, to serve advertisements within the Site or through Yoursphere Services. Ad networks include third party ad servers, ad agencies, ad technology vendors and research firms. We only authorize our third-party ad networks to employ anonymous cookies for ad delivery and anonymous targeting. Our third-party ad servers do not collect, nor do we give them access, to any personally identifying information about you.
Yoursphere may also include a file, called a web beacon, from these ad networks within pages served by Yoursphere to assist with auditing, research and reporting for advertisers.
Because your web browser must request these advertisements and web beacons from the ad network's servers, these companies can view, edit or set their own cookies, just as if you had requested a web page from their site. If you want to prevent a third-party ad server from sending and reading cookies on your computer, currently you must visit each ad network's web site individually and opt out (if they offer this capability). California Privacy Rights
Beginning on January 1, 2005, California Civil Code Section 1798.83 permits our customers who are California residents to request certain information regarding our disclosure of personal information to third parties for their direct marketing purposes. To make such a request, please send an e-mail to CustomerService@Yoursphere.com or mail us at the below address. Please note that Yoursphere does not intend to allow third parties to direct market to our Members.
